Examples of Secured Promissory Note in a sentence

  • If any payment on the Secured Promissory Note is due on a day which is not a Business Day, such payment shall be due on the next succeeding Business Day, and such extension of time shall be taken into account in calculating the amount of interest payable under this Note.

  • The Term Loan shall be evidenced by a Secured Promissory Note in the form attached as Exhibit D hereto (“Secured Promissory Note”) and shall be repayable as set forth in this Agreement.

  • Borrower, Collateral Agent and ▇▇▇▇▇▇▇ agree that the payment of all amounts payable hereunder and under the Secured Promissory Note are expressly subordinated in right of payment to the payment when due of all obligations under the Senior Indebtedness.

  • Borrower shall pay all reasonable costs and expenses incurred by or on behalf of Lenders or Collateral Agent in connection with Lenders’ exercise of any or all of its rights and remedies under this Agreement or the Secured Promissory Note, including, without limitation, reasonable attorneys' fees.
